  > > Bali bombers show no remorse pending executions 
  > > 
  > > 
  > > Irwan Firdaus , The Associated Press , Nusakambangan, Central 
  > Java | Wed, 10/01/2008 4:15 PM | National 
  > > Three Islamic militants expected to be executed soon for the 
  2002 
  > Bali bombings that killed 202 people said Wednesday that they had 
  no 
  > regrets. 
  > > 
  > > Amrozi, Ali Gufron and Imam Samudra and several hundred fellow 
  > inmates held prayers on a field outside their prison to mark the 
  > Muslim holiday of Eid al-Fitr and then spoke briefly to reporters 
  in 
  > what were expected to be their last public comments. 
  > > They said the Oct. 12, 2002 twin nightclub attacks on the 
  resort 
  > island were meant to punish the United States and its allies. 
  Most of 
  > those killed were foreign tourists, especially Australians.
